Serum Oxidant and Antioxidant Status Following an All-Out 21-km Run in Adolescent Runners Undergoing Professional Training—A One-Year Prospective Trial
This study investigated the 1-year longitudinal effect of professional training in adolescent runners on redox balance during intense endurance exercise.
